loool i'm currently experiencing the driveshaft frozen in hub... i can't afford to replace it all though -_-. Damn your unhelpful advice!
soak it in inox and find a 25t-50t shop press and press it out.
be aware that you may damage both and make them US. but if it is seized and the bearing needs replacing, it is US as it is, so no loss.
report back on how many T you got to before it moved.

Flinchy, it doesn't say in the vid but the best way to get the bond to break between splines is to loosen the nut off a turn and drive it around for a week. Not a good idea if it a gay VW that has a long bolt going through shaft.
